What Generalized Anxiety Disorder Feels Like

This condition is not simply everyday stress. People living with generalized anxiety disorder frequently report a persistent sense of unease that lingers throughout the day, regardless of whether there is an obvious reason for it. The warning signs can range from muscle tension, an inability to stay on task, disrupted sleep, and a short fuse that strains relationships and routines.

How Cognitive Behavioral Therapy Helps

Cognitive behavioral therapy is one of the most evidence-supported methods for addressing anxiety symptoms. At its core, cognitive behavioral therapy supports individuals spot the recurring beliefs that sustain anxiety and develop more grounded perspectives. Appointments typically involve skill-building exercises that individuals practice outside of sessions to reduce anxiety symptoms as they arise.

Addressing Panic Attacks Through a Clinical Setting

Panic attacks are among the most distressing symptoms of anxiety, often arriving unexpectedly and producing strong bodily reactions like rapid heart rate, shortness of breath, and feelings of impending doom. Frequently Asked Questions

How do clinicians define generalized anxiety disorder?

Generalized anxiety disorder is a clinical condition defined by persistent, excessive worry involving multiple everyday topics for an extended period. In what way does cognitive behavioral therapy help with anxiety?

Cognitive behavioral therapy works by guiding individuals identify and change unhelpful thought patterns that drive anxiety. CBT also develops real-world tools for navigating circumstances that usually cause anxiety. Research consistently shows that cognitive behavioral therapy results in real and sustained gains for a wide range of anxiety disorders.
